(A Scanguards Vampires Novel)
by Tina Folsom
Vampire bachelor
Samson can't get it up anymore. Not even his shrink can help him. That changes
when the lovely mortal auditor Delilah tumbles into his arms after a seemingly
random attack. Suddenly there's nothing wrong with his hydraulics - that is, as
long as Delilah is the woman in his arms.
His scruples about taking Delilah to bed vanish when his shrink suggests it's the only way to cure his problem. Thinking all he needs is one night with her, Samson indulges in a night of pleasure and passion.
However, another attack on Delilah and a dead body later, and Samson has his hands full: not only with trying to hide the fact he's a vampire, but also with finding out what secrets Delilah harbors for somebody to want her harm.

Review: Samson’s
Lovely Mortal was quite the lovely surprise.
This is the first book from Tina Folsom that I have read and I will
definitely be reading more. The book is
currently available free to download from Amazon. I took advantage of the free book not
expecting too much but I was very surprised.
I truly enjoyed the book and loved the cast of characters.
Samson
is vampire with a problem…he can’t get an erection until Delilah literally
stumbles into his arms. He feels an
instant connection but because of past heart ache he is afraid to trust what he
is feeling. But with people out to kill
Delilah his natural instinct to protect kicks in. The more time he spends with Delilah the more
he realizes what he feels for her is something special and he will do anything
to keep her.
Delilah
is literally running for her life when she runs into Samson’s home and his
arms. She is in town on business and
doesn’t know anyone and is forced to trust Samson to keep her safe while they
figure out who is trying to kill her.
She quickly falls into Samson’s bed and enjoys passion like never before
but once she learns his secrets will she be able to trust Samson and his love.
This was a great start to a new series for me and I can’t
wait to read more. I loved the humor, the
friendships, the romance and there was even a little mystery thrown in. She does a great job of introducing you to
the characters and wanting to read more for their stories. I highly recommend this book for those who
love paranormal romance, light erotica or just those looking for a great read.
